Alamo Beer's hefty triple IPA inspired by UTSA Roadrunners packs a juicy punch
In news likely to please both hopheads and San Antonio football fans, Alamo Beer has launched a high-octane triple IPA inspired by the UTSA Roadrunners — and much like the team's offense, the brew packs a juicy punch. Alamo's Bird of Prey triple IPA dropped Nov. 24, and it's only available at the craft brewer's downtown-area taproom, 202 Lamar St. We ventured out ourselves to try Alamo's new brew, which lives up to the brewery's promise of employing “copious amounts of new world hops."
